HACIA announces Board Officers for 2014 term.

HACIA re-elects Ivan Solis as Board President

Chicago, Ill. – The Board of Directors of the Hispanic American Construction Industry Association (HACIA) has chosen its new Board Officers for the 2014-2015 term.

The following Board Members were elected to serve as Officers for the next one-year term:  Board President – Ivan Solis, Solis Construction; Executive Vice President – Javier Diaz, Seven-D Construction; Vice President –Jose Duarte, Blackwood Group, LLC.; Secretary – Rafael Hernandez, DENCO; and Treasurer – Antonio Robledo, BMO Harris Bank.

President of Solis Construction, Inc. Ivan Solis, has served previously as HACIA’s President in 2014 and is an active member since 2002.

“I am honored to have been re-elected as Board President. I look forward to continue working with the Board and our Executive Director in a collaborative manner,” said Solis. “As we continue to improve our member services I remain committed to advocating for increased, meaningful participation of our businesses at all levels in both the public and private sector.  We also hope to strengthen our community involvement through our scholarship foundation.

HACIA’s Executive Director, Jorge Perez, along with HACIA’s staff, is charged with carrying out the organization’s mission of providing a forum to improve business conditions, creating opportunities for all its members through cooperative action and strong leadership within the construction industry.

“We have great momentum that we built over the past year and we hope to continue on that,” said Perez.

Founded in 1979 as an advocacy organization, HACIA provides technical assistance to MBE, WBE and DBE firms with the goal of developing long-term sustainability and capacity. HACIA represents more than 300 companies that include everything from professional service firms to construction related businesses, collectively employing approximately 7,000 workers with an annual economic impact of over $400 million. Also, HACIA provides business management assistance services and training to its members.

 

Board Officer Biographies

IvanSolis

Ivan Solis is President of Solis Construction, Inc., an Illinois company incorporated in 1994. Solis performs General Contractor and Carpentry services.  Solis’ clients include owners, management companies, condominium associations, schools, both private and public, and major general contractors. Solis is certified as a MBE/DBE with the city of Chicago. Ivan has been an active member of HACIA since 2002. He has been involved with community organizations where he has performed pro-bono work.

Javier Diaz is CEO and Founder of Seven D Construction Company established in 1994. With over 30 years’ experience in the construction field, he has worked on providing landscaping, concrete, sewer and drain services. Diaz has held various positions at his company including Estimator, Field Supervisor and General Superintendent. He has also won multiple awards over the last two decades including the 2011 City of Chicago Outstanding MBE Contractor Award.

Jose Duarte is Founder and Principal at Blackwood Group, a full service builder/general contractor with design-build capabilities in both residential and commercial areas. Duarte is a licensed Professional Engineer in the State of Illinois with over 13 years’ experience in engineering, program and construction management. In recent years, Jose has managed $25 million dollars of luxury and mixed use residential projects in Chicago. Duarte is also a LEED (Leadership in Energy & Environmental Design) Accredited Professional.

Rafael Hernandez joined DEN Construction Management LLC, (DENCO), a Construction Management and Real Estate Development Company, as a partner in 2005. The company’s projects include The Pilsen Little Village Mental Health Care Clinic, East Side Soccer Dome, Mandarin Oriental Hotel, and a variety of private residential projects. Hernandez was Commissioner of the Department of Construction and Permits (DCAP) by Mayor Richard M. Daley on April 7, 2004 and served as Executive Director of HACIA from July 1999 to April 2004.

Antonio Robledo is Vice President and Senior Relationship Manager at BMO Harris Bank. With over 14 years of experience at the company, Antonio works to support and advise companies with revenue size of up to $75 million in various industries including: contractors, manufactures, distributors and service companies.
